What is the Section 8 Landlord Certification Form?
The Section 8 Landlord Certification Form plays a crucial role in ensuring landlords comply with Housing Authority regulations. This form certifies important details, including ownership of the property and adherence to housing quality standards. By completing this form, landlords affirm their commitment to maintaining safe and sanitary housing for tenants participating in the Section 8 program.

Key Features of the Section 8 Landlord Certification Form
The Section 8 Landlord Certification Form includes essential fields that landlords must accurately fill out. These fields typically encompass ownership details, tenant relationships, and certifications indicating understanding of housing quality standards. Moreover, the form contains legal warnings about fraud and misrepresentation, emphasizing the importance of transparency and honesty.

Who is eligible to complete the Section 8 Landlord Certification Form?
This form is intended for landlords who are renting properties under the Section 8 housing assistance program. Landlords must certify their ownership of the property and comply with the relevant Housing Authority regulations.
What is the deadline for submitting the Landlord Certification Form?
While the specific deadlines may vary by Housing Authority, it is important to submit the form promptly after acquiring a Section 8 tenant. Always check with your local authority for any time-sensitive requirements.
How do I submit the Section 8 Landlord Certification Form?
You can submit the completed form through pdfFiller by downloading it and emailing it to your housing authority. Some authorities may also accept direct submissions through their online portal.
What supporting documents do I need to include with the form?
Typically, you may need to provide proof of property ownership and identification. Check with your local Housing Authority for any specific requirements regarding supporting documents.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out the form?
Ensure all fields are filled out completely and accurately. Common mistakes include failing to sign the form, incorrect tenant information, and omitting required certifications regarding property conditions.
How long does it take to process the Landlord Certification Form?
Processing times can vary, but typically, housing authorities aim to review and process submitted forms within a few weeks. Check with your local authority for more specific timelines.
